A high-achieving secondary school in Peterborough is seeking to appoint a Business Teacher to join its department from September. This is a full-time role within a school that places strong emphasis on academic achievement, student progress, and preparation for future careers.

Business is a popular subject within the school and sixth form, with students studying areas such as marketing, finance, operations, and entrepreneurship.

About the Role

You will teach Business Studies across Key Stage 4 and Key Stage 5, delivering lessons that develop students’ commercial awareness, analytical thinking, and understanding of real-world business environments. Students will be prepared for GCSE and A-Level Business examinations through structured teaching, case study analysis, and discussion-based learning. You will support learners in developing confidence in applying business theory to practical scenarios and independent study skills. You will work collaboratively with colleagues to maintain high standards of teaching and assessment.
